•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M - 14ml*2 - View 1
  •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M - 14ml*2 - View 2
  •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M - 14ml*2 - View 3
  •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M - 14ml*2 - View 4
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M - 14ml*2 - View 1

Kiehl's SINCE 1851 ULTRA FACIAL FRESH GEL CREAM

SKU: sb25090572813199696
418.600
Return Policy
Learn More
Shopping Security
Safe Payments
Privacy Protection

Cruelty-Free,Hydrating,Oil Control,Cream